Amazon Fire TV Stick users should take note of an important deadline set by Amazon regarding software support and security updates. The company has specified that devices will receive software security updates for at least four years from the purchase date, with the possibility of continued support beyond that period. Amazon has confirmed the timeline for software patches, with the majority of Fire TV Sticks slated to receive updates until December 31, 2030, except for the Fire TV Stick 4K (1st Generation) which may end support on December 31, 2029.
Amazon has provided a detailed timeline for each Fire TV Stick model, outlining the end dates for software support. While these deadlines do not render the devices obsolete, they serve as a guideline for users to consider upgrading when necessary. Amazon emphasizes that the update period does not guarantee the longevity of the device, cautioning users to be mindful of potential changes.
To identify the specific Fire TV Stick model in possession, users can navigate to Settings > My Fire TV > About on the device, where the device name and generation are listed.
